I looked around a bit and found something I really wanted -- two magnetic tool and spray can trays. For pure organizational value and versatility these things rock. I was ready to buy until I saw the price tag -- $65 for the small one and $78 for the larger spray can tray. A quick inspection showed that these things are PRC sourced and not even MATCO branded -- so they are generic PRC sourced items. I declined to buy.
Glad I didn't buy!!! I checked HF and found almost the exact trays (just a few cosmetic differences) at Harbor Freight for less than $10 each. I know that the MATCO vendor needs to make a living, but that markup is rediculous. These HF versions are nice. and all three of them were less than $26. Large magnets and good sturdy 20ga steel AND the krinkle finish matches my HF toolbox -- PERFECT!!!
